Notes - U.S. Congressman. He attended the University of Virginia, studied law, was admitted to the bar and proceeded to practice law in Spotsylvania County, Virginia. He was a member of the Virginia State House of Delegates, (1845-47) and elected as a Democrat to the Thirty-first and Thirty-second Congresses, serving (1849-53). Declining to be a candidate for re-nomination, he was president of the Virginia Board of Public Works, (1857-61) and practiced law until his death.

"The next child was Alexander Richmond Holladay, twin with Henry Addison Holladay. These two were born September 18, 1811. Alexander Richmond married, on September 7, 1837, Patsy Q. Poindexter, and died January 29, 1877. His twin brother, Henry Addison, married, May 14, 1846, Mary F. (Jenkins) Calvert."
